#!/usr/bin/env python3
"""
Generate changelog entry for a new release.
This script fetches the commit diff between releases, uses an LLM to summarize,
and prepends the entry to the changelog page.
"""
import argparse
import json
import os
import re
import subprocess
import sys
from dataclasses import dataclass
from pathlib import Path
from openai import OpenAI
from pydantic import BaseModel
from rich.console import Console
console = Console()
GITHUB_REPO = "vectorize-io/hindsight"
GITHUB_RELEASES_URL = f"https://github.com/{GITHUB_REPO}/releases"
GITHUB_COMMIT_URL = f"https://github.com/{GITHUB_REPO}/commit"
REPO_PATH = Path(__file__).parent.parent.parent
CHANGELOG_PATH = REPO_PATH / "hindsight-docs" / "src" / "pages" / "changelog" / "index.md"
INTEGRATION_CHANGELOG_DIR = REPO_PATH / "hindsight-docs" / "src" / "pages" / "changelog" / "integrations"
VALID_INTEGRATIONS = [
"litellm",
"pydantic-ai",
"crewai",
"ai-sdk",
"chat",
"openclaw",
"langgraph",
"nemoclaw",
"strands",
]
class ChangelogEntry(BaseModel):
"""A single changelog entry."""
category: str # "feature", "improvement", "bugfix", "breaking", "other"
summary: str # Brief description of the change
commit_id: str # Short commit hash
class ChangelogResponse(BaseModel):
"""Structured response from LLM."""
entries: list[ChangelogEntry]
@dataclass
class Commit:
"""Parsed commit from git log."""
hash: str
message: str
def parse_semver(version: str) -> tuple[int, int, int]:
"""Parse a semver string into (major, minor, patch)."""
version = version.lstrip("v")
match = re.match(r"^(\d+)\.(\d+)\.(\d+)", version)
if not match:
raise ValueError(f"Invalid semver: {version}")
return int(match.group(1)), int(match.group(2)), int(match.group(3))
def get_git_tags() -> list[str]:
"""Get all git tags sorted by semver (newest first)."""
result = subprocess.run(
["git", "tag"],
cwd=REPO_PATH,
capture_output=True,
text=True,
check=True,
)
tags = [t.strip() for t in result.stdout.strip().split("\n") if t.strip()]
valid_tags = []
for tag in tags:
try:
parse_semver(tag)
valid_tags.append(tag)
except ValueError:
continue
valid_tags.sort(key=lambda t: parse_semver(t), reverse=True)
return valid_tags
def get_integration_tags(integration: str) -> list[str]:
"""Get all tags for a specific integration, sorted by semver (newest first)."""
prefix = f"integrations/{integration}/v"
result = subprocess.run(
["git", "tag", "-l", f"{prefix}*"],
cwd=REPO_PATH,
capture_output=True,
text=True,
check=True,
)
tags = [t.strip() for t in result.stdout.strip().split("\n") if t.strip()]
valid_tags = []
for tag in tags:
version_part = tag.removeprefix(prefix)
try:
parse_semver(version_part)
valid_tags.append(tag)
except ValueError:
continue
valid_tags.sort(key=lambda t: parse_semver(t.removeprefix(prefix)), reverse=True)
return valid_tags
def find_previous_version(new_version: str, existing_tags: list[str]) -> str | None:
"""Find the previous version based on semver rules."""
new_major, new_minor, new_patch = parse_semver(new_version)
candidates = []
for tag in existing_tags:
try:
major, minor, patch = parse_semver(tag)
except ValueError:
continue
if (major, minor, patch) >= (new_major, new_minor, new_patch):
continue
candidates.append((tag, (major, minor, patch)))
if not candidates:
return None
candidates.sort(key=lambda x: x[1], reverse=True)
return candidates[0][0]
def find_previous_integration_tag(new_version: str, existing_tags: list[str], integration: str) -> str | None:
"""Find the previous integration tag based on semver rules."""
prefix = f"integrations/{integration}/v"
new_major, new_minor, new_patch = parse_semver(new_version)
candidates = []
for tag in existing_tags:
version_part = tag.removeprefix(prefix)
try:
major, minor, patch = parse_semver(version_part)
except ValueError:
continue
if (major, minor, patch) >= (new_major, new_minor, new_patch):
continue
candidates.append((tag, (major, minor, patch)))
if not candidates:
return None
candidates.sort(key=lambda x: x[1], reverse=True)
return candidates[0][0]
def get_commits(from_ref: str | None, to_ref: str, path_filter: str | None = None) -> list[Commit]:
"""Get commits between two refs as structured data."""
if from_ref:
cmd = ["git", "log", "--format=%h|%s", "--no-merges", f"{from_ref}..{to_ref}"]
else:
cmd = ["git", "log", "--format=%h|%s", "--no-merges", to_ref]
if path_filter:
cmd += ["--", path_filter]
result = subprocess.run(
cmd,
cwd=REPO_PATH,
capture_output=True,
text=True,
check=True,
)
commits = []
for line in result.stdout.strip().split("\n"):
if not line:
continue
parts = line.split("|", 1)
if len(parts) == 2:
commits.append(Commit(hash=parts[0], message=parts[1]))
return commits
def get_detailed_diff(from_ref: str | None, to_ref: str, path_filter: str | None = None) -> str:
"""Get file change stats between two refs."""
if from_ref:
cmd = ["git", "diff", "--stat", f"{from_ref}..{to_ref}"]
else:
cmd = ["git", "diff", "--stat", f"{to_ref}^..{to_ref}"]
if path_filter:
cmd += ["--", path_filter]
result = subprocess.run(
cmd,
cwd=REPO_PATH,
capture_output=True,
text=True,
)
return result.stdout.strip()
def analyze_commits_with_llm(
client: OpenAI,
model: str,
version: str,
commits: list[Commit],
file_diff: str,
integration: str | None = None,
) -> list[ChangelogEntry]:
"""Use LLM to analyze commits and return structured changelog entries."""
commits_json = json.dumps([{"commit_id": c.hash, "message": c.message} for c in commits], indent=2)
subject = f"the {integration} integration for Hindsight" if integration else f"release {version} of Hindsight"
prompt = f"""Analyze the following git commits for {subject} (an AI memory system).
For each meaningful change, create a changelog entry with:
- category: one of "feature", "improvement", "bugfix", "breaking", "other"
- summary: brief one-line description of the change (user-facing, not technical)
- commit_id: the commit hash from the input
Rules:
- Group related commits into a single entry if they're part of the same change
- Skip trivial changes (typo fixes, formatting, internal refactoring)
- Skip repository-only changes: README updates, CI/GitHub Actions, release scripts, changelog updates, version bumps
- Focus on user-facing changes that affect the product functionality
- Use the exact commit_id from the input (pick the most relevant one if grouping)
- If no meaningful changes remain after filtering, return an empty list
Commits:
{commits_json}
Files changed summary:
{file_diff[:4000]}"""
response = client.beta.chat.completions.parse(
model=model,
messages=[{"role": "user", "content": prompt}],
response_format=ChangelogResponse,
max_completion_tokens=16000,
)
return response.choices[0].message.parsed.entries
def build_changelog_markdown(
version: str,
tag: str,
entries: list[ChangelogEntry],
integration: str | None = None,
) -> str:
"""Build markdown changelog from structured entries."""
tag_url = (
f"https://github.com/{GITHUB_REPO}/releases/tag/{tag}"
if not integration
else f"https://github.com/{GITHUB_REPO}/tree/{tag}"
)
# Group entries by category
categories = {
"breaking": ("Breaking Changes", []),
"feature": ("Features", []),
"improvement": ("Improvements", []),
"bugfix": ("Bug Fixes", []),
"other": ("Other", []),
}
for entry in entries:
cat = entry.category.lower()
if cat in categories:
categories[cat][1].append(entry)
else:
categories["other"][1].append(entry)
# Build markdown
lines = [f"## [{version}]({tag_url})", ""]
has_entries = False
for cat_key in ["breaking", "feature", "improvement", "bugfix", "other"]:
cat_name, cat_entries = categories[cat_key]
if cat_entries:
has_entries = True
lines.append(f"**{cat_name}**")
lines.append("")
for entry in cat_entries:
commit_url = f"{GITHUB_COMMIT_URL}/{entry.commit_id}"
lines.append(f"- {entry.summary} ([`{entry.commit_id}`]({commit_url}))")
lines.append("")
if not has_entries:
lines.append("*This release contains internal maintenance and infrastructure changes only.*")
lines.append("")
return "\n".join(lines)
def read_existing_changelog(path: Path, default_header: str) -> tuple[str, str]:
"""Read existing changelog and split into header and content."""
if not path.exists():
return default_header, ""
content = path.read_text()
match = re.search(r"^## ", content, re.MULTILINE)
if match:
header = content[: match.start()].rstrip() + "\n\n"
releases = content[match.start() :]
else:
header = content.rstrip() + "\n\n"
releases = ""
return header, releases
def write_changelog(path: Path, header: str, new_entry: str, existing_releases: str) -> None:
"""Write changelog with new entry prepended."""
content = header + new_entry + "\n" + existing_releases
path.parent.mkdir(parents=True, exist_ok=True)
path.write_text(content.rstrip() + "\n")
def generate_changelog_entry(
version: str,
llm_model: str = "gpt-5.2",
) -> None:
"""Generate changelog entry for a specific version."""
api_key = os.environ.get("OPENAI_API_KEY")
if not api_key:
console.print("[red]Error: OPENAI_API_KEY environment variable not set[/red]")
sys.exit(1)
client = OpenAI(api_key=api_key)
tag = version if version.startswith("v") else f"v{version}"
display_version = version.lstrip("v")
console.print("[blue]Fetching tags from repository...[/blue]")
existing_tags = get_git_tags()
if tag not in existing_tags and display_version not in existing_tags:
console.print(f"[red]Error: Tag {tag} not found in repository[/red]")
console.print("[red]Create the tag first before generating changelog[/red]")
sys.exit(1)
actual_tag = tag if tag in existing_tags else display_version
previous_tag = find_previous_version(display_version, existing_tags)
if previous_tag:
console.print(f"[green]Found previous version: {previous_tag}[/green]")
else:
console.print("[yellow]No previous version found, will include all commits[/yellow]")
console.print("[blue]Getting commits...[/blue]")
commits = get_commits(previous_tag, actual_tag)
file_diff = get_detailed_diff(previous_tag, actual_tag)
if not commits:
console.print("[red]Error: No commits found for this release[/red]")
sys.exit(1)
console.print(f"[blue]Found {len(commits)} commits[/blue]")
# Log commits
console.print("\n[bold]Commits:[/bold]")
for c in commits:
console.print(f" {c.hash} {c.message}")
console.print("\n[bold]Files changed:[/bold]")
console.print(file_diff[:4000] if len(file_diff) > 4000 else file_diff)
console.print("")
console.print(f"[blue]Analyzing commits with LLM ({llm_model})...[/blue]")
entries = analyze_commits_with_llm(client, llm_model, display_version, commits, file_diff)
console.print(f"\n[bold]LLM identified {len(entries)} changelog entries:[/bold]")
for entry in entries:
console.print(f" [{entry.category}] {entry.summary} ({entry.commit_id})")
new_entry = build_changelog_markdown(display_version, tag, entries)
default_header = """---
hide_table_of_contents: true
---
# Changelog
This changelog highlights user-facing changes only. Internal maintenance, CI/CD, and infrastructure updates are omitted.
For full release details, see [GitHub Releases](https://github.com/vectorize-io/hindsight/releases).
"""
header, existing_releases = read_existing_changelog(CHANGELOG_PATH, default_header)
if f"## [{display_version}]" in existing_releases:
console.print(f"[red]Error: Version {display_version} already exists in changelog[/red]")
sys.exit(1)
write_changelog(CHANGELOG_PATH, header, new_entry, existing_releases)
console.print(f"\n[green]Changelog updated: {CHANGELOG_PATH}[/green]")
console.print(f"\n[bold]New entry:[/bold]\n{new_entry}")
def generate_integration_changelog_entry(
integration: str,
version: str,
llm_model: str = "gpt-5.2",
) -> None:
"""Generate changelog entry for a specific integration version."""
if integration not in VALID_INTEGRATIONS:
console.print(f"[red]Error: Unknown integration '{integration}'. Valid: {', '.join(VALID_INTEGRATIONS)}[/red]")
sys.exit(1)
api_key = os.environ.get("OPENAI_API_KEY")
if not api_key:
console.print("[red]Error: OPENAI_API_KEY environment variable not set[/red]")
sys.exit(1)
client = OpenAI(api_key=api_key)
display_version = version.lstrip("v")
path_filter = f"hindsight-integrations/{integration}/"
changelog_path = INTEGRATION_CHANGELOG_DIR / f"{integration}.md"
console.print(f"[blue]Fetching integration tags for {integration}...[/blue]")
existing_tags = get_integration_tags(integration)
previous_tag = find_previous_integration_tag(display_version, existing_tags, integration)
if previous_tag:
console.print(f"[green]Found previous tag: {previous_tag}[/green]")
else:
console.print("[yellow]No previous tag found, will include all commits touching this integration[/yellow]")
console.print(f"[blue]Getting commits for {path_filter}...[/blue]")
commits = get_commits(previous_tag, "HEAD", path_filter=path_filter)
file_diff = get_detailed_diff(previous_tag, "HEAD", path_filter=path_filter)
if not commits:
console.print("[yellow]Warning: No commits found touching this integration path[/yellow]")
entries = []
else:
console.print(f"[blue]Found {len(commits)} commits[/blue]")
console.print("\n[bold]Commits:[/bold]")
for c in commits:
console.print(f" {c.hash} {c.message}")
console.print("\n[bold]Files changed:[/bold]")
console.print(file_diff[:4000] if len(file_diff) > 4000 else file_diff)
console.print("")
console.print(f"[blue]Analyzing commits with LLM ({llm_model})...[/blue]")
entries = analyze_commits_with_llm(
client, llm_model, display_version, commits, file_diff, integration=integration
)
console.print(f"\n[bold]LLM identified {len(entries)} changelog entries:[/bold]")
for entry in entries:
console.print(f" [{entry.category}] {entry.summary} ({entry.commit_id})")
integration_tag = f"integrations/{integration}/v{display_version}"
new_entry = build_changelog_markdown(display_version, integration_tag, entries, integration=integration)
package_name = _get_package_name(integration)
default_header = f"""---
hide_table_of_contents: true
---
# {_integration_display_name(integration)} Integration Changelog
Changelog for [`{package_name}`]({_package_url(integration, package_name)}).
For the source code, see [`hindsight-integrations/{integration}`](https://github.com/{GITHUB_REPO}/tree/main/hindsight-integrations/{integration}).
← [Back to main changelog](/changelog)
"""
header, existing_releases = read_existing_changelog(changelog_path, default_header)
if f"## [{display_version}]" in existing_releases:
console.print(f"[red]Error: Version {display_version} already exists in integration changelog[/red]")
sys.exit(1)
write_changelog(changelog_path, header, new_entry, existing_releases)
console.print(f"\n[green]Integration changelog updated: {changelog_path}[/green]")
console.print(f"\n[bold]New entry:[/bold]\n{new_entry}")
def _get_package_name(integration: str) -> str:
packages = {
"litellm": "hindsight-litellm",
"pydantic-ai": "hindsight-pydantic-ai",
"crewai": "hindsight-crewai",
"ai-sdk": "@vectorize-io/hindsight-ai-sdk",
"chat": "@vectorize-io/hindsight-chat",
"openclaw": "@vectorize-io/hindsight-openclaw",
"langgraph": "hindsight-langgraph",
"nemoclaw": "@vectorize-io/hindsight-nemoclaw",
"strands": "hindsight-strands",
}
return packages[integration]
def _package_url(integration: str, package_name: str) -> str:
if package_name.startswith("@"):
return f"https://www.npmjs.com/package/{package_name}"
return f"https://pypi.org/project/{package_name}/"
def _integration_display_name(integration: str) -> str:
names = {
"litellm": "LiteLLM",
"pydantic-ai": "Pydantic AI",
"crewai": "CrewAI",
"ai-sdk": "AI SDK",
"chat": "Chat SDK",
"openclaw": "OpenClaw",
"langgraph": "LangGraph",
"nemoclaw": "NemoClaw",
"strands": "Strands",
}
return names.get(integration, integration)
def main():
parser = argparse.ArgumentParser(
description="Generate changelog entry for a release",
usage="generate-changelog VERSION [--model MODEL] [--integration NAME]",
)
parser.add_argument(
"version",
help="Version to generate changelog for (e.g., 1.0.5, v1.0.5)",
)
parser.add_argument(
"--model",
default="gpt-5.2",
help="OpenAI model to use (default: gpt-5.2)",
)
parser.add_argument(
"--integration",
default=None,
help=f"Generate changelog for a specific integration. Valid: {', '.join(VALID_INTEGRATIONS)}",
)
args = parser.parse_args()
if args.integration:
generate_integration_changelog_entry(
integration=args.integration,
version=args.version,
llm_model=args.model,
)
else:
generate_changelog_entry(
version=args.version,
llm_model=args.model,
)
if __name__ == "__main__":
main()
